The following is from our ISP describing the AT&T ATM Outage:

ATM Network -
AT&T had an ATM network-wide outage on Tuesday affecting some of our DS1 
and DS3 ATM connections.  The outage began at Tuesday at 1:30 p.m. 
affecting 17 switches.  Switches were restored by 4:30 p.m. but outages 
continued into the evening due to switch restarts.  AT&T attributed the 
outage to a cable cut resulting in excessive number of control messages 
from one of AT&T's network switches.  The switches were unable handle the 
message volume and failed.  AT&T turned down some of the links between 
switches to isolate the problem.  Problems continued in Columbus on 
Wednesday due to an unknown issue with the Lucent switch.  PVCs were up 
but 
are operating slowly.  Another failure in Columbus on Friday morning 
affecting four of our DS3's was isolated to a link between Columbus and 
Cleveland.  Service was restored by late morning.  We are expecting a 
written summary of these issues from AT&T.
